    So I started the RDP Hosting service on my laptop and I got the additional user groups automatically. However the "Select Users" button is greyed out on my laptop. But, I only have one user account established on my laptop, so that might be why it is greyed out. I have two user accounts setup on my desktop, I suspect that is why the button is active on the desktop.
